Kinship is seeking an Administrative Assistant in our Kinship Department. The Kinship AA provides services and support to the Kinship Department.
The duties and responsibilities of this position are as follows:
- To continue to build a child welfare system that is safe, secure & stable; family centered; connected to the community; and which relies on evidence-based practice necessary to support contract services in Kansas.
- Submit DCF daycare applications and exceptions for relative caregivers.
- Track exception payments and assist in calling daycares to discuss payment options or issues.
- Organize and order safety supplies for relative caregivers and ensure a well-maintained stock.
- Make copies and organize new referral packets and ensure blank copies of forms are stocked.
- Order and manage gift card requests for kinship caregivers.
- Submit and compile a list of out of state background checks.
- Collect and input Notification of New Provider Forms within 24-48 hours of receipt.
- Compile, scan, and save all completed kinship documentation into their designated files.
- Help complete fingerprints for caregivers as needed.
- Complete monthly credit card statements, via tracked receipts, and navigate Zoho system.
- Participate in monthly all staff and kinship department meetings.
- Participate in continued training and educational opportunities.
- Required to travel between Olathe and Lawrence to work at both KVC offices; can have a main office at either location.
Education:
- High School Diploma or GED
Licensure/Certification:
- Current Driver’s License and Auto Insurance
Experience:
- Requires Intermediate computer skills in typing/keyboarding, Microsoft Word and Excel programs as well as Outlook email
